AI BioDesign accelerator combines experimental biology and artificial intelligence to learn nature’s design rules

Researchers from the Allen Institute, University of Washington, and Fred Hutch Cancer Center, supported by Fund for Science and Technology, will build open AI models, datasets, and tools to accelerate biological design for health, sustainability, and other global challenges

brain science

Mapping every cell, connection, and circuit in the brain—openly shared with the world.

cell science

Decoding how cells become tissues, then programming that knowledge into powerful new research tools.

neural dynamics

Revealing the brain's hidden algorithms that transform neural activity into real-world behavior.

immunology

Creating the deepest open reference for the healthy human immune system ever built.

synthetic biology

Engineering cells to record their own histories, transforming how we understand disease over time.

ai biodesign

Advancing evolution to explore biology’s full design space and advance human health

Brain Health

Accelerating human brain research and new therapeutic strategies for neurological conditions
